The Question Is... --- 2001
[From insert] EASTMAN JAZZ TRIO? QUARTET? Perhaps a brief explanation is in order. This recording presents performances by the Eastman Jazz Trio, the in-house faculty rhythm section of the Eastman School of Music, recorded in various sessions since the trio was formed two and a half years ago. It also includes three tracks in which the trio proudly welcomes trumpeter Clay Jenkins, the newest member of the Eastman jazz faculty effectively giving birth to a parallel entity: the Eastman Jazz Quartet. Here is diverse and challenging music by players steeped in the scope and variety of jazz. While all teach at Eastman, Messrs. Danko, Thompson, Campbell, and Jenkins bring far more than academic experience to this recording. They're all players who have already cut a wide swath through the world of jazz. The Question Is... launches the EASTMAN IN CONCERT series. Each recording in this new series showcases Eastman School of Music faculty artists in exceptional performances.
